Modifier and Type | Field and Description |
---|---|
static PlanVcsRevisionData |
PlanVcsRevisionData.NULL_REVISION |
Modifier and Type | Method and Description |
---|---|
PlanVcsRevisionData |
PlanVcsRevisionHistoryItem.asRevisionData() |
PlanVcsRevisionData |
PlanVcsRevisionDataSet.get(long repositoryId) |
Modifier and Type | Method and Description |
---|---|
Map<Long,PlanVcsRevisionData> |
PlanVcsRevisionHistoryManager.getLastVcsRevisionKeys(PlanKey planKey)
Return the mapping between repository ids and strings representing the vcs revisions which were result of
last performed change detection.
|
Map<Long,PlanVcsRevisionData> |
PlanVcsRevisionHistoryManagerImpl.getLastVcsRevisionKeys(PlanKey planKey) |
Map<Long,PlanVcsRevisionData> |
PlanVcsRevisionHistoryManager.getLastVcsRevisionKeysBeforeBuildNumber(PlanKey planKey,
int buildNumber)
Return the mapping between repository ids and strings representing the vcs revisions which were result of
last change detection performed before given build.
|
Map<Long,PlanVcsRevisionData> |
PlanVcsRevisionHistoryManagerImpl.getLastVcsRevisionKeysBeforeBuildNumber(PlanKey planKey,
int buildNumber) |
Modifier and Type | Method and Description |
---|---|
void |
PlanVcsRevisionHistoryServiceImpl.markChangeDetectionCompleted(PlanKey planKey,
int buildNumber,
PlanVcsRevisionData planVcsRevisionData,
long repositoryId) |
void |
PlanVcsRevisionHistoryService.markChangeDetectionCompleted(PlanKey planKey,
int buildNumber,
PlanVcsRevisionData revisionData,
long repositoryId)
Saves the information on change detection result in the plan's vcs revision history.
|
void |
PlanVcsRevisionHistoryManager.markChangeDetectionCompletedNewTx(PlanKey planKey,
int buildNumber,
PlanVcsRevisionData vcsRevisionKey,
long repositoryId)
Saves the information on change detection result in the plan's vcs revision history.
|
void |
PlanVcsRevisionHistoryManagerImpl.markChangeDetectionCompletedNewTx(PlanKey planKey,
int buildNumber,
PlanVcsRevisionData planVcsRevisionData,
long repositoryId) |
Constructor and Description |
---|
PlanVcsRevisionHistoryItem(PlanKey planKey,
int buildNumber,
PlanVcsRevisionData planVcsRevisionData,
long repositoryId) |
Constructor and Description |
---|
PlanVcsRevisionDataSet(Map<Long,PlanVcsRevisionData> revisionDataMap) |
Modifier and Type | Method and Description |
---|---|
String |
GitRepository.retrieveSourceCode(BuildContext buildContext,
PlanVcsRevisionData planVcsRevisionData,
File sourceDirectory,
int depth) |
Modifier and Type | Method and Description |
---|---|
String |
StashRepository.retrieveSourceCode(BuildContext buildContext,
PlanVcsRevisionData planVcsRevisionData,
File sourceDirectory,
int depth) |
Modifier and Type | Method and Description |
---|---|
BuildRepositoryChanges |
CustomRevisionDataAwareRepository.collectChangesSinceLastBuild(String planKey,
PlanVcsRevisionData lastRevisionData) |
String |
CheckoutCustomRevisionDataAwareRepository.retrieveSourceCode(BuildContext buildContext,
PlanVcsRevisionData planVcsRevisionData,
File sourceDirectory,
int depth) |
Modifier and Type | Method and Description |
---|---|
BuildRepositoryChanges |
SvnRepository.collectChangesSinceLastBuild(String planKey,
PlanVcsRevisionData revisionData) |
Modifier and Type | Method and Description |
---|---|
PlanVcsRevisionData |
BuildChangesImpl.getVcsRevisionData(long repositoryId) |
PlanVcsRevisionData |
BuildChanges.getVcsRevisionData(long repositoryId)
Returns
PlanVcsRevisionData containing Repository dependent vcs revision data for this checkout. |
Modifier and Type | Method and Description |
---|---|
BuildRepositoryChanges |
DefaultChangeDetectionManager.collectChangesBetween(ImmutableChain chain,
RepositoryDefinition repositoryDefinition,
PlanVcsRevisionData fromVcsRevisionData,
PlanVcsRevisionData toVcsRevisionData) |
BuildRepositoryChanges |
ChangeDetectionManager.collectChangesBetween(ImmutableChain chain,
RepositoryDefinition repositoryDefinition,
PlanVcsRevisionData fromVcsRevisionData,
PlanVcsRevisionData toVcsRevisionData)
Given a
RepositoryV2 finds the BuildChanges object that captures all changes that occurred
between the fromVcsRevisionKey to toVcsRevisionKey |
BuildRepositoryChanges |
DefaultChangeDetectionManager.collectChangesSinceLastBuild(ImmutableChain chain,
RepositoryDefinition repositoryDefinition,
PlanVcsRevisionData lastVcsRevisionData,
Map<String,String> customVariableValues,
String customRevision) |
BuildRepositoryChanges |
ChangeDetectionManager.collectChangesSinceLastBuild(ImmutableChain chain,
RepositoryDefinition repositoryDefinition,
PlanVcsRevisionData lastVcsRevisionData,
Map<String,String> customVariableValues,
String customRevision)
Given a
RepositoryDefinition finds the BuildRepositoryChanges object that captures all changes
that occurred since the lastVcsRevisionKey to the current latest found on the repository. |
Copyright © 2016 Atlassian Software Systems Pty Ltd. All rights reserved.